excel中false怎么解决

excel中false怎么解决

在Excel中,解决“false”问题的方法有很多,例如:检查公式、使用IF函数、确认数据类型、排除空白单元格等。详细描述其中一点:检查公式。在Excel中,很多时候“false”显示是因为公式中的逻辑错误,或者输入了错误的参数,导致返回的结果为FALSE。通过仔细检查公式,可以找到并修正错误,使数据和计算结果正确显示。

一、检查公式

Excel中的公式是进行数据计算和分析的基础,但有时由于输入错误或者逻辑错误,可能会导致显示“false”。以下是一些常见的检查方法:

  1. 逐步检查公式:当公式比较复杂时,可以逐步分解公式,逐一检查每个部分的计算结果。这样可以更容易找到错误所在。例如,在一个复杂的嵌套IF函数中,可以先检查每个IF函数的结果,确保每个条件判断都是正确的。

  2. 使用公式审阅工具:Excel提供了公式审阅工具(如“评估公式”功能),可以帮助逐步审查公式的计算过程,找出错误位置。通过这个工具,可以看到公式的每一步计算结果,从而更容易定位问题。

  3. 验证数据输入:有时公式中的错误是由于输入的数据不正确导致的。确保输入的数据类型和预期一致,例如数值型数据、文本型数据等。对于引用的单元格,确保它们包含正确的数据格式。

二、使用IF函数

IF函数是Excel中最常用的逻辑函数之一,可以根据条件返回不同的结果,避免显示“false”。以下是一些使用IF函数的技巧:

  1. 简单条件判断:IF函数可以用来判断简单的条件,例如,如果某个单元格的值大于某个数值,则返回“是”;否则返回“否”。这样可以避免直接显示“false”。例如:=IF(A1>10, "是", "否")

  2. 嵌套IF函数:当需要判断多个条件时,可以使用嵌套IF函数。虽然嵌套IF函数比较复杂,但可以处理多个条件,返回不同的结果。例如:=IF(A1>10, "大于10", IF(A1>5, "大于5", "小于等于5"))

  3. 结合其他逻辑函数:IF函数可以与其他逻辑函数(如AND、OR、NOT)结合使用,实现更复杂的条件判断。例如:=IF(AND(A1>5, A1<10), "在范围内", "不在范围内")

三、确认数据类型

数据类型的错误也是导致“false”显示的常见原因。确保数据类型与预期一致,可以避免出现错误结果。

  1. 数值型数据与文本型数据:在Excel中,数值型数据和文本型数据是不同的数据类型。如果公式中涉及数值计算,确保使用的是数值型数据,而不是文本型数据。例如,检查单元格是否包含数值,而不是文本“123”。

  2. 日期和时间数据:日期和时间数据在Excel中有特殊的格式。如果涉及日期和时间的计算,确保数据格式正确。例如,使用正确的日期格式(如“YYYY-MM-DD”)和时间格式(如“HH:MM:SS”)。

  3. 数据转换:如果发现数据类型不匹配,可以使用Excel中的数据转换功能进行转换。例如,使用VALUE函数将文本转换为数值,使用TEXT函数将数值转换为文本。

四、排除空白单元格

空白单元格在公式计算中也可能导致“false”结果。通过检查和处理空白单元格,可以避免显示错误结果。

  1. 使用ISBLANK函数:ISBLANK函数可以检查单元格是否为空。结合IF函数,可以处理空白单元格的情况。例如:=IF(ISBLANK(A1), "空白", A1)

  2. 忽略空白单元格:在一些公式中,可以忽略空白单元格,避免计算错误。例如,在求和公式中,使用SUMIF函数忽略空白单元格:=SUMIF(A1:A10, "<>")

  3. 数据清理:通过数据清理工具,删除或填充空白单元格,确保数据完整性。Excel提供了数据清理工具,可以批量处理空白单元格。

五、其他解决方法

除了上述方法,还有其他一些解决“false”问题的技巧:

  1. 使用错误捕捉函数:Excel提供了错误捕捉函数,如IFERRORIFNA,可以捕捉和处理错误结果。例如:=IFERROR(A1/B1, "错误"),如果B1为0,避免显示“false”,而是返回“错误”。

  2. 检查引用范围:确保公式中引用的单元格范围正确。例如,在SUM函数中,确保引用的范围没有包含多余的空白单元格或文本单元格:=SUM(A1:A10)

  3. 数据验证:使用数据验证功能,确保输入的数据符合预期。例如,设置数据验证规则,限制输入的数据类型和范围,避免错误输入导致的“false”结果。

六、实际案例分析

为了更好地理解上述方法,以下是几个实际案例的分析:

  1. 销售数据分析:在一个销售数据表中,需要计算销售额是否超过目标值。如果某个单元格的值为空,公式会返回“false”。通过使用IF函数和ISBLANK函数,可以避免这个问题:=IF(ISBLANK(B1), "无数据", IF(B1>目标值, "达标", "未达标"))

  2. 考试成绩统计:在一个学生成绩表中,需要判断学生是否及格。如果成绩单元格为空,公式会返回“false”。通过数据清理和使用IF函数,可以解决这个问题:=IF(ISBLANK(C1), "无成绩", IF(C1>=60, "及格", "不及格"))

  3. 库存管理:在一个库存管理表中,需要计算库存是否低于警戒线。如果库存单元格为空,公式会返回“false”。通过使用数据验证和IF函数,可以避免这个问题:=IF(ISBLANK(D1), "无库存数据", IF(D1<警戒线, "库存不足", "库存充足"))

七、总结

在Excel中,解决“false”问题的方法多种多样,包括检查公式、使用IF函数、确认数据类型、排除空白单元格等。通过实际案例分析,可以更好地理解和应用这些方法,提高数据计算和分析的准确性和效率。希望本文能够帮助读者在实际工作中解决类似问题,提升Excel使用水平。

相关问答FAQs:

1. 在Excel中,出现FALSE的原因可能是什么?

  • 为什么我的Excel公式返回的结果是FALSE?
  • 为什么Excel单元格中显示FALSE而不是预期的值?
  • 为什么Excel中的逻辑函数返回FALSE而不是预期的结果?

2. 如何解决Excel中出现的FALSE结果?

  • 我应该如何修复Excel公式返回的FALSE结果?
  • 如何更改Excel单元格中显示的FALSE为其他值?
  • 我应该如何调整逻辑函数以避免返回FALSE?

3. 如何识别Excel中的FALSE结果并进行处理?

  • 如何使用条件格式化在Excel中突出显示FALSE结果?
  • 如何使用IF函数将Excel中的FALSE转换为其他值?
  • 如何使用逻辑函数来验证Excel中的FALSE结果并采取相应的措施?

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4975142

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部